Hi All

     Recently I was interacting with few of authors who were for the very first time going to use the Touch UI . One of the questions which was raised in the session was, "How do I know if the content is published or not". Obviously we have a column which specifies that against each page in the list view. But what they were looking at was a more user friendly view . Something like the green and amber color coding we had in classic UI.

     My question to you guys is , if I plan to customize the sites.html and try to bring such a user experience, how to approach the same. How can I customize the existing site admin pages ? Can I restrict that to a particular content tree ?

Best answer by smacdonald2008

If the page is published, the published Column will be updated and shows time - as discussed in this AEM topic:

Publishing Pages

Its not recommend to override this and its not supported. That is, if you break something - this is not covered under support.
